Why Daredevil Scenes Make Perfect Clips
The beauty of Daredevil lies in its dual nature – Matt Murdock the lawyer delivers sharp courtroom exchanges, while his vigilante alter ego provides some of the most choreographed fight sequences on television. Born Again amplifies both sides, creating moments that work perfectly as standalone clips whether you're looking for witty legal banter or bone-crunching action.
